まとめ
肺結核の感染と病気を予防するには,BCGワクチンを静脈内投与することで可能である. この画期的な発見は 効果的な結核ワクチンの開発に 新たな戦略をもたらします

背景:
- ワクチン接種による肺結核 (TB) の予防は,依然として世界的な健康問題です.
- バチルス・カルメッテ・ゲーリン (BCG) のような既存のワクチンの有効性は,特に成人において,結核の感染と病気を予防する上で限られています.
研究 の 目的:
- 結核予防の強化のための代替経路によるBCGワクチン接種の可能性を調査する.
- 非ヒトの霊長類のモデルにおける結核の感染と病気の予防におけるBCGの静脈内投与の有効性を評価する.
主な方法:
- 非ヒトの霊長類はBCGワクチンを静脈内投与した.
- ワクチン接種した霊長類は後にMycobacterium tuberculosisに感染した.
- 感染と疾患の進行をモニターした.
主要な成果:
- BCGワクチンの静脈内投与は,ヒト以外の霊長類における結核の感染と病気を予防することに成功した.
- このアプローチは,従来のワクチン接種方法よりも有意な改善を示した.
結論:
- 静脈内BCGワクチン接種は結核の予防のための有望な新しい戦略です.
- この発見は 新種の結核ワクチンの開発における パラダイムシフトにつながる可能性があります

Tuberculosis, often called TB, is a contagious illness primarily caused by Mycobacterium tuberculosis. It mainly affects the lung parenchyma but can also impact other body parts.
Causative Organism
The primary infectious agent causing tuberculosis is Mycobacterium tuberculosis, a slow-growing, acid-fast, aerobic rod that exhibits sensitivity to heat and ultraviolet light. Instances of Mycobacterium bovis and Mycobacterium avium contributing to the development of TB infection are rare.
